About Madison Valley

Madison Valley is a centrally located neighborhood, with Lake Washington less than a mile to the east and Downtown Seattle and Puget Sound both about 2 miles west. Single-family homes are lined along gridded streets dotted with parks and within walking distance of shops and restaurants. “Madison Valley highlights convenience and lifestyle,” says Real Estate Broker Kara Mumma with Realogics Sotheby’s International Realty, who has over 5 years of experience. “You have this great balance of city living, while also having an outdoor escape and resi...

Is Madison Valley a good place to live?
Madison Valley is a good place to live. Madison Valley is considered somewhat walkable and very bikeable with good transit options. Madison Valley is a neighborhood with a crime score of 4, on par with the average neighborhood in the U.S. Madison Valley has 6 parks for recreational activities. It has a median age of 38. The average household income is $168,750 which is above the national average. College graduates make up 75.5% of residents. A majority of residents in Madison Valley are home owners, with 40.9% of residents renting and 59.1% of residents owning their home. How much do you need to make to afford a house in Madison Valley?
The median home price in Madison Valley is $975,000. If you put a 20% down payment of $195,000 and had a 30-year fixed mortgage with an interest rate of 6.83%, your estimated principal and interest payment would be $5,100 a month plus property taxes, HOA fees, home insurance, PMI, and utilities. Using the 28% rule, you would need to make at least $219K a year to afford the median home price in Madison Valley. The average household income in Madison Valley is $169K.
